19-yr-old claims to be pregnant with baby Jesus

A 19-year-old girl insists she is pregnant with Jesus despite paranoid schizophrenia diagnosis.

19-year-old Haley

Haley's mother and sister believe that she is both delusional and a compulsive liar for bringing up the claims.

Speaking on the popular Dr Phil show on Wednesday, November 2, in hopes of gaining support, Haley insists that she has felt her baby kick.

She said, "I know my pregnancy is real. I’ve gained at least 22 pounds.

"I was sleeping one night and my baby punched the bottom of my stomach and kicked me, and I can feel his head right here, right below my belly button.

"My family, my friends, my pastors at church, they don’t believe that I’m pregnant,’ she continued.

"I know it's Jesus. I don’t care if my family disowns me. It really comes down to if you’re a true believer in Jesus or not … I don’t care what the home pregnancy test or a doctor says when I give birth to my baby; no one is going to deny him because he’s my saviour."

Despite the fact that Haley has been diagnosed with paranoid schizophrenia on a previous show with Dr Phil, the host carried out am ultrasound during the second part of the episode where her pregnancy was proven non-existent once again.
